Output 6fa577d54512093048959ed66e63bf851edbfbe075253e0ef40f72c0ee39f743:1

value
18375759
script pubkey
OP_0 OP_PUSHBYTES_20 88d16866904346523a593db2a6da6c0533bba86b
address
bc1q3rgkse5sgdr9ywje8ke2dknvq5emh2rt2lmrg4
transaction
6fa577d54512093048959ed66e63bf851edbfbe075253e0ef40f72c0ee39f743